Chatr is Rogers so reception is the same as Rogers. They don't require a contract so trying them out is simple as switching a SIM into a unlocked phone.

Chatr is focus on voice only, so don't expect to be able to access data.

Becareful of their plans, the prices listed has an expiration date (6 months).

Depending on your needs, a better alternative would be to get CityFido (Fido is also Rogers).
